Michigan Commercial Umbrella Insurance Coverages

Commercial Umbrella Excess General Liability coverage kicks in when a third-party bodily injury or property damage claim exceeds your underlying commercial general liability policy limits. If a customer suffers a catastrophic injury at your Saginaw business and the lawsuit exceeds your CGL limits of $1 million per occurrence, your commercial umbrella pays the remaining amount up to your umbrella limit. For Bay City retailers, Midland restaurants, and Mid-Michigan service businesses, one serious claim can easily surpass standard CGL limits.

Commercial Umbrella Excess Auto Liability coverage provides additional protection above your commercial auto policy limits when a business vehicle accident results in injuries or damages that exceed your underlying coverage. If your work truck causes a multi-vehicle accident on I-75 near Saginaw with severe injuries, damages can quickly surpass your commercial auto limits. For Michigan businesses with fleets, delivery vehicles, or employees who drive extensively, excess auto liability is one of the most critical components of a commercial umbrella.

Commercial Umbrella Excess Employers Liability coverage extends protection above your workers compensation employers liability limits. If an employee lawsuit for a workplace injury exceeds your standard employers liability coverage, your commercial umbrella responds. For Saginaw manufacturers, Bay City contractors, and Mid-Michigan businesses with physical labor operations, workplace injury lawsuits can reach well beyond standard employers liability limits. Commercial Umbrella Drop-Down coverage provides protection for certain claims that your underlying policies may exclude or limit. In some situations, your umbrella policy can drop down and act as primary coverage when the underlying policy does not respond. This broader protection is one of the key advantages of a commercial umbrella over a standard excess liability policy. Commercial Umbrella Legal Defense coverage pays attorney fees, court costs, and legal expenses when your business faces a lawsuit that triggers your umbrella policy. Many commercial umbrella policies cover defense costs in addition to your policy limits, meaning legal fees do not reduce the amount available for settlements or judgments. Short Answer: Michigan commercial umbrella insurance typically costs between $500 and $3,000 per year for a $1 million policy, depending on your industry, number of vehicles, employee count, and underlying policy limits.

 

Detailed Explanation: Higher-risk businesses like contractors and manufacturers pay more than office-based operations. Additional millions in coverage cost incrementally less. Short Answer: A commercial umbrella policy provides broader coverage and can drop down to cover claims your underlying policies exclude. An excess liability policy simply extends limits above your existing coverage without broadening protection.

 

Detailed Explanation: For most Saginaw and Mid-Michigan businesses, a commercial umbrella offers stronger protection because it fills gaps in underlying policies rather than just adding dollars on top.
